Taxonomy
Metadjidaumo woodi was named by Korth (2019). Its type specimen is UMPC 9482, a mandible (Left dentary with i1, and m1-m3), and it is a 3D body fossil. Its type locality is Cook Ranch, which is in an Orellan terrestrial horizon in the Sage Creek Formation of Montana.
